Compass Regulatory SupportCompass Reg supports leading agriculture companies to simplify their regulatory work, helping them bring new products to the farmers who need them. We tackle regulatory challenges in a unique way, leveraging a modern software platform that increases automation, security, and organization of regulatory work plus a team of deep regulatory experts who support our customers in navigating the complex, evolving regulatory landscape. We then make that critical data available to product users across the industry, from retailers to farm technology providers.A nimble, quickly-growing startup based in the Bay Area, Compass is backed by top-tier investors including Inspired Capital, Bessemer Venture Partners, Cavallo Ventures (Wilbur-Ellis), Fika Ventures, and Twine Ventures.Primary Responsibilities and DutiesPartner with Compass customers to understand their products and provide clear advice on the regulatory requirements and timelines to commercialize their productsDevelop registration strategies in line with client commercial objectives including identification of potential regulatory hurdles and mitigation strategiesObtain EPA and State registrations of pesticides and/or biopesticide products including development, preparation and submission of registration dossiersManage regulatory studies conducted with 3rd party collaborators and ensure they are conducted in accordance with regulatory requirements and timelineCultivate strong client relationships through timely communication and exceptional serviceHelp expand Compass' client base; support product demos, introductory calls, networking at conferencesKeep abreast of evolving regulatory landscape and proactively communicate potential impacts on Client authorizationsRepresent Compass in regulatory/industry associations and conferencesManage client regulatory activities in the Compass platformDevelop product expertise and provide continual feedback to the engineering team to improve the products functionality and user interfaceRequirementsBachelor's Degree in a scientific discipline required5-8 years experience in agricultural input regulatory, with deep understanding of the regulatory framework for registration of biological, fertilizer, and pesticide productsExperience communicating with regulatory agenciesExcellent attention to detail, organizational, and time management skillsStrong interpersonal, written, and oral communication skills
